psychology-today-logo.pngADHD Assessment For Adults

An adhd test is an essential procedure to determine whether an adult suffers from the disorder. It involves various tests, both psychological and clinical examinations. There are also a variety of self-assessment instruments. The goal of any evaluation is to pinpoint the root of the disorder and the appropriate treatment.

Self-assessment tools

There are many self-assessment software tools available to assist adults suffering from ADHD identify and monitor their symptoms. Some of the most widely used tools are the ASRS (Adult Symptom Rating Scale) and the Adult ADHD Self Report Scale.

The ASRS is a self-report test of 18 DSM-IV-TR criteria. Patients are asked to evaluate their symptoms on an scale from very rarely to very frequently. These questions have a good degree of concurrent validity.

Many websites provide self-assessments online. Some of these tools are free to use. They are not intended to diagnose the disorder, and they do not provide the complete picture of symptoms.

The World Health Organization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(v1.1) is the most commonly used assessment instrument for adults. It is a six-question test. It is the most effective tool to diagnose adults with ADHD.

DIVA-5 Diagnostic Interview for Adults is another tool that can be used to diagnose adhd Assessment for adults Uk in adults. It was created by psychiatrists in Holland and was translated into several languages. Its English version is now available to download. The self-report scale, which has 40 items, is a measurement of the symptoms of an individual suffering from ADHD. This scale is not free but it is among the most commonly used tools in research studies. Results are helpful for monitoring the symptoms of ADHD over time. The results can then be discussed with a healthcare professional.

Another tool that is used to evaluate the symptoms of an adult is the Women's ADHD Self-Assessment symptoms Inventory. This online tool is made for women. It focuses on issues that women face in their lives that include issues with concentration and emotional dysregulation.

Self-assessment tools to help with ADHD diagnosis are quick and easy to use. They will provide you with information about your personal symptoms and may help with referrals and lifestyle changes.

Clinical examinations

ADHD is an illness which affects a range of individuals. It can affect relationships, work, and school. Although there is no cure however, there are ways to manage the symptoms. These treatments include medications, lifestyle modifications, and therapy for behavior.

An ADHD diagnostic evaluation should include an extensive clinical interview as well as the use of rating scales. This is because the most important symptom of the condition is not always the one that is most prominent in the life of the patient.

ADHD can be associated with mood disorders, anxiety and general learning disorders. They can also affect treatment and planning. A comorbidity can complicate the diagnosis of ADHD, especially when the symptoms are already evident.

Psychological tests

A test for ADHD for adults is an excellent way to comprehend the signs. This will help you receive the help and treatment you need. A qualified health professional is the best way to identify what's causing your symptoms.

An assessment for adult ADHD may involve a variety of tests. Your local doctor, therapist, or school psychologist may be able recommend an evaluation for diagnosing. This could include a clinical interview and standard behavioral rating scales.

A "gold standard" for an ADHD diagnosis is neuropsychological tests. It is also an excellent idea to test for any concomitant conditions. Depression, bipolar disorder, anxiety disorders, and other ailments are also possible.

Your physician might request that you complete a retrospective ADHD profile or conduct an standardized behavior assessment in addition to an examination. These tests are able to measure academic accomplishments as well as social skills and intellectual ability. Although they're not quite as comprehensive and thorough as a comprehensive diagnostic test but they can provide valuable information that can help you manage your symptoms.

A standardized behavior rating scale is among the most frequently used methods to determine ADHD. The test compares your behavior with those of people who do not have ADHD. These scores are a crucial source of information that is objective during the assessment process.

Protocols for assessment of adhd

Adult ADHD assessment consists of clinical interviews and tests. It also includes standardized scales for assessing behavior. A psychologist or doctor may conduct the assessment. Additionally, a family member could conduct it. A thorough evaluation can take a few hours, but the results will be useful in determining the best treatment plan for the patient.

ADHD sufferers often report difficulties in concentrating and having difficulty working on tasks. They may also exhibit shifts in their set and working memory problems.
